Ft. Fisher or Freeman Park tomorrow?

Headed down for a day trip tomorrow, asking for thoughts on which area may produce more. I'm familiar with Ft. Fisher but I've never been to Freeman Park. I know there is a daily fee, the inlet on the end, and considerably less area. I'd prefer not to go to both because of the total daily fees. Given the weather and time of year does one lend itself to better fishing?
